- Nutrition: Adequate nutrition is essential for optimal growth and development. A balanced diet rich in essential nutrients, including protein, calcium, and vitamins, supports bone growth and overall physical development. Studies have shown that children who consume a nutrient-rich diet tend to be taller than those who do not.
- Exercise: Regular physical activity, particularly during childhood and adolescence, can stimulate growth hormone production and promote bone growth. Activities such as basketball, volleyball, and swimming encourage stretching and lengthening of the body, contributing to increased height.
- Sleep: Sleep is crucial for the release of growth hormone, which plays a vital role in bone growth and height development. Children and adolescents who get sufficient sleep tend to be taller than those who do not.
- Socioeconomic factors: Socioeconomic status can influence height through access to quality nutrition, healthcare, and education. Children from higher socioeconomic backgrounds often have better access to resources that support healthy growth and development, resulting in taller stature.

- Prenatal Growth: The foundation for height is laid during the prenatal period, where genetic factors and maternal nutrition influence fetal growth.
- Childhood Growth Spurt: A significant growth spurt typically occurs during childhood, between the ages of 5 and 11, contributing to rapid height gain.
- Puberty Growth Spurt: The onset of puberty triggers another growth spurt, particularly noticeable in boys, leading to a significant increase in height.
- Growth Plate Closure: The growth plates in the long bones eventually fuse during late adolescence, signifying the end of height growth.

- Musculoskeletal Concerns: Taller individuals may experience increased strain on joints, leading to conditions such as osteoarthritis and back pain.
- Cardiovascular Health: Studies suggest that taller individuals have a slightly increased risk of cardiovascular diseases, including hypertension and heart failure.
- Cancer Risk: Research indicates a correlation between increased height and an elevated risk of certain cancers, such as prostate cancer and melanoma.
- Sleep Apnea: Taller individuals have a higher likelihood of developing obstructive sleep apnea, a condition characterized by pauses in breathing during sleep.
